@charset "utf-8";
/* CSS Document */

@charset "utf-8";
body{
	margin:0;
	padding:0;
	font-size:12px;background:#ffffff;
	font-family:"微软雅黑",Arial, Helvetica, sans-serif;
	color:#737373;
	overflow-x:hidden;}
	p{margin:0;padding:0;}

dl,dd,dt,ul,li,form,p{margin:0;padding:0;}
img{border:0;} 
a:link {color: #737373;text-decoration: none;} /* 未访问的链接 */
a:visited {color: #737373;text-decoration: none;} /* 已访问的链接 */
a:hover {color: #FF7800;text-decoration: none;} /* 鼠标在链接上 */ 
a:active {color: #FF7800;text-decoration: none;} /* 点击激活链接 */



.top_bg{ height:136px; background:url(../images/top_bg.jpg) no-repeat;}
.top_top{ height:136px; width:990px; margin:0 auto;}
.clear{ clear:both;}
.top_logo{ width:174px; height:84px; padding:25px 0 0 7px; float:left;}
.top_nav{ width:460px; height:118px; padding-left:220px; float:left;}
.top_language{ width:27px; height:60px; padding-right:7px; float:right; padding-top:40px;}
.index_banner{ width:1420px; height:450px; margin:0 auto;}
.about_banner{ width:1420px; height:289px; margin:0 auto;}
.banner_point{ width:170px; height:12px; margin:0 auto; padding:15px 0 15px 100px;}
.index_con{ width:990px; height:240px; padding-top:10px; margin:0 auto; padding:0 7px 0 7px;}
.about_con{ width:990px;  padding-top:20px; margin:0 auto; }
.index_gs{ width:470px; height:240px; float:left;}
.index_news{ width:470px; height:240px; float:right;}
.gs_tit{ width:470px; height:34px; border-bottom:1px double #CCCCCC;}
.gs_nr{ width:470px; padding-top:15px; }
.gs_pic{ width:229px; height:176px; float:left; border:1px double #CCCCCC; padding:2px 2px 2px 2px;}
.gs_list{ width:220px; height:176px; float:right; line-height:25px;}
.news_tj{ width:470px; height:89px; padding-top:15px;}
.news_tj1{ width:470px; height:75px; padding-top:15px;}
.news_pic{ width:109px; height:89px;float:left; border:1px double #CCCCCC; padding:2px 2px 2px 2px;}
.news_nr{ width:345px; height:89px; float:right; line-height:23px;}
.index_pro{ width:990px; height:267px; padding-top:15px; margin:0 auto;}
.index_probg{ width:970px; height:253px; background:url(../images/index_probg.jpg) no-repeat; padding:14px 0 0 20px;}
.index_more{ width:950px; height:20px; text-align:right;}
.index_prolist{ width:950px; height:187px; padding-top:30px; margin:0 auto;}

.footer{ padding-top:15px; height:89px;}
.foot_bg{ height:89px; background:url(../images/footer_bg.jpg) repeat-x ;}
.foot_k{ width:990px; height:89px; background:url(../images/footer_bg01.jpg) no-repeat; margin:0 auto;}
.foot_wz{ width:677px; padding-top:15px; line-height:23px; float:left; color:#DBF5FF;}
.foot_jt{ width:37px; height:33px; float:right;}

.left_left{ width:197px; float:left;}
.left_tit{ width:197px; height:53px; background:url(../images/left_top01.jpg) no-repeat;}
.left_top02{ width:197px; background:url(../images/left_top02.jpg)  repeat-y;}
.left_top03{ width:197px; height:13px; background:url(../images/left_top03.jpg)  no-repeat;}
.about_center{ width:768px;float:right;}
.center_tit{ width:768px; height:47px; background:url(../images/about_titbg.jpg) no-repeat; padding-top:6px;}
.nr_list{ width:760px; margin:0 auto; padding-top:15px; line-height:25px;}
.nr_list2{ width:760px; margin:0 auto;line-height:25px; padding-top:20px;}
.pro_xxleft{ width:370px; height:305px; float:left; background:#D5ECF4; padding:5px;}
.xx_right{ width:346px;  float:right;}
.xx_titbg{ width:346px; height:33px; border-bottom:1px double #CCCCCC;}
.xx_listnr{ width:346px; padding-top:10px;}
.xx_jstit{ width:768px; padding-top:25px;}
.xx_jstit_t{ width:758px; height:32px; background:#EBEBEB; padding:6px 0 0 10px;}
.xxjs_z{ width:118px; height:26px; background:#FFFFFF; border-left:1px double #C1BFBF;border-top:1px double #C1BFBF;border-right:1px double #C1BFBF; text-align:center; padding-top:6px; float:left;}
.fanhui{ width:93px; height:28px; float:right; padding-right:5px;}
.xxjs_wz_l{ width:768px; padding-top:15px; line-height:25px;}
.news_fanhui{ width:760px; height:35px; padding-top:15px;}
.fanhui_line{ width:760px; height:35px; border-top:1px double #CCCCCC; text-align:right; padding-top:10px;}
.xxcsxnb_bt{ width:138px; height:29px; padding-left:30px; float:left;}




.center_products{width:768px; list-style:none; margin:0 auto;}
.center_products li{ float:left; padding:10px 20px 10px 20px; }




.left_a{ width:165px;margin:0 auto;}
.menu{ list-style:none;}
.menu li{ width:165px; padding-top:1px;}
.menu li a{ display:block;width:133px;height:23px;padding:7px 0 0 32px;}
.menu li a:link{ color:#575757; background:url(../images/bg_left01.jpg) no-repeat;}
.menu li a:visited{ color:#575757; background:url(../images/bg_left01.jpg) no-repeat;}
.menu li a:hover{font-weight:bold; color:#FD6601; background:url(../images/bg_left01.jpg)  no-repeat;}
.menu li a:active{font-weight:bold; color:#FD6601; background:url(../images/bg_left01.jpg) no-repeat;}






/*============左边菜单定位======================*/

.left_nav_content {

}
.left_nav_content UL {
	MARGIN-BOTTOM: 0px
}
.left_nav_content UL LI {
	LINE-HEIGHT: 30px; HEIGHT: 32px; BACKGROUND: url(../images/bg_left01.jpg) no-repeat left center; HEIGHT:32px; COLOR: #484848;list-style:none;
}
A.left_menubg_:link {
	LINE-HEIGHT: 30px; TEXT-INDENT: 27px; DISPLAY: block; BACKGROUND: url(../images/bg_left01.jpg) no-repeat left center; HEIGHT:32px; COLOR: #484848; TEXT-DECORATION: none
}
A.left_menubg_:visited {
	LINE-HEIGHT: 30px; TEXT-INDENT: 27px; DISPLAY: block; BACKGROUND: url(../images/bg_left01.jpg) no-repeat left center; HEIGHT:32px; COLOR: #484848; TEXT-DECORATION: none
}
A.left_menubg_:hover {
	LINE-HEIGHT: 30px; TEXT-INDENT: 27px;font-weight:bold; DISPLAY: block; BACKGROUND: url(../images/bg_left01.jpg) no-repeat left center; HEIGHT:32px; COLOR: #FD6601;  TEXT-DECORATION: none
}
A.left_menubg_over:link {
	LINE-HEIGHT: 30px; TEXT-INDENT: 27px; font-weight:bold; DISPLAY: block; BACKGROUND: url(../images/bg_left01.jpg) no-repeat left center; HEIGHT:32px; COLOR: #FD6601; TEXT-DECORATION: none
}
A.left_menubg_over:visited {
	LINE-HEIGHT: 30px; TEXT-INDENT: 27px; font-weight:bold; DISPLAY: block; BACKGROUND: url(../images/bg_left01.jpg) no-repeat left center; HEIGHT:32px; COLOR: #FD6601;  TEXT-DECORATION: none
}
A.left_menubg_over:hover {
	LINE-HEIGHT: 30px; TEXT-INDENT: 27px; font-weight:bold; DISPLAY: block; BACKGROUND: url(../images/bg_left01.jpg) no-repeat left center; HEIGHT:32px; COLOR: #FD6601;  TEXT-DECORATION: none
}


